Driving While Intoxicated Is Negligent Behavior

In any auto accident, liability depends on showing that the other driver acted negligently. The law considers conduct to be negligent if no reasonably careful person would have behaved in the same way under the same circumstances. Law and traffic violations are routinely viewed as negligent by courts because a reasonable, cautious person would take care to follow the law.

It is easy to see why courts frequently view drunk driving as negligent conduct that creates legal liability. Reasonable drivers do not drink to the point of impairment and then choose to drive because doing so increases the risk of causing a collision.

Compensable Injuries in a Drunk Driving Lawsuit

You can pursue monetary damages against an intoxicated driver through a civil lawsuit after a wreck. These  punitive damages compensate you for bills and expenses you incurred, including the following:

  • Any hospital bills, medical bills, or other costs of medical care
  • Costs associated with future medical or therapeutic treatments
  • Repair invoices and the price of a rental car or replacement vehicle
  • Wages you could not earn due to missed work
  • Loss of future income if you are unable to return to work

A successful dui lawsuit can also provide you with non-economic compensation to address losses like:

  • Depression, anxiety, or other mental health concerns
  • Your injuries affect your ability to enjoy life and family
  • The experience of physical pain and its impact on your well-being
  • Ways post-traumatic stress disorder affects your daily routine

Wrongful Death Lawsuits Following Drunk Driving Wrecks

If your close family member died due to an intoxicated driver, you might have a right to compensation, too. In a successful wrongful death lawsuit, you will receive compensation for the deceased’s final hospitalization and burial costs. You can also receive reimbursement for any money the accident victim would have contributed to the family budget.

The laws that govern wrongful death lawsuits tend to vary by state. As a result, it is imperative that you speak with an dui accident attorney as soon as possible. Wrongful death suits can have different statutes of limitations and filing requirements than other lawsuits with which you must comply.

Top Three Things Not to Do After a Drunk Driving Accident

Your primary concern after a drunk driving accident should be your health. Call 911 and request emergency assistance if you think you have sustained a severe injury like a concussion. You should also summon emergency aid if you do not know how badly you are hurt.

To protect your health and your legal rights, avoid doing these three things right after your crash:

Do Not Neglect Your Injuries

Even if you are not seriously hurt, you should still make it to the emergency room or doctor’s office soon after your crash. You may have suffered internal injuries or other harm that has not yet manifested with symptoms. A doctor diagnosing and treating any of these injuries will help you prevent more serious complications later.

Do Not Admit Fault or Responsibility

Do not suggest to the other driver or any witness that you may have been at fault. Saying “I’m sorry” or admitting you were not watching where you were going can limit your ability to recover damages at a later time.

Although the adrenaline rush you experience after the crash may make you more talkative, try to say as little as possible. Wait until you have had a chance to speak with your drunk driving accident lawyer before you give any statement to an insurance company adjuster.

Do Not Accept a Settlement Offer Too Quickly

The drunk driver’s insurance company may offer you a settlement soon after the crash. By promising you a settlement quickly, the insurer is asking you to give up seeking the full compensation you may genuinely need. The amount of the settlement offer may not be enough to address all your losses entirely, and the insurance company’s priority is not to help you — its goal is to protect its own bottom line.
